Core Insights - The core viewpoint of the article emphasizes the robust growth and potential of the citrus deep processing industry in China, driven by increasing production and innovation in high-value products [1][6][10]. Group 1: Overview of Citrus Deep Processing - Citrus deep processing refers to the refined treatment of citrus fruits (such as oranges, grapefruits, and lemons) through physical, chemical, or biological methods to transform them into high-value products [2]. - The main product categories include food products (juices, jams, canned goods), chemical extracts (essential oils, pectin), biological products (fruit wines, enzymes), and by-product utilization (feed, organic fertilizers) [2]. Group 2: Industry Chain of Citrus Deep Processing - The industry chain is characterized by a collaborative structure: stable upstream supply, quality enhancement in midstream processing, and market expansion downstream [4]. - Upstream focuses on large-scale planting in major production areas like Guangxi and Hunan, ensuring stable raw material supply through standardized management and new variety cultivation [4]. - Midstream emphasizes technological innovation in deep processing, achieving over 80% comprehensive utilization of by-products [4]. - Downstream involves building a multi-channel sales network, leveraging e-commerce and retail to meet consumer demands [4]. Group 3: Current Development Status - China is a major citrus producer, with a total output of 67.9149 million tons in 2024, reflecting a 5.56% increase from the previous year [6][8]. - The agricultural output value has grown from 148.49 billion yuan in 2018 to 233.88 billion yuan in 2024, with a compound annual growth rate of 7.8% [10]. - The industry exhibits regional concentration, with Guangxi, Hunan, Sichuan, Guangdong, and Jiangxi contributing over 70% of the total output [8]. Group 4: Market Structure and Competition - The citrus deep processing industry has developed a diversified market structure, with juice processing as the leading segment, projected to reach a market size of approximately 14 billion yuan in 2024 [12][14]. - Major players like Huiyuan Juice and Nongfu Spring dominate the market, while regional leaders focus on niche segments [14][16]. - The competition is shifting from price wars to a focus on technology, brand, and service, with high-value processed products becoming the focal point [14]. Group 5: Future Development Trends - The industry is expected to focus on three main trends: innovation in high-value products, smart and green transformation, and internationalization of industry clusters [18][20]. - High-value products such as NFC juice and functional beverages are anticipated to drive growth, with the production capacity of NFC orange juice in Chongqing expected to reach 200,000 tons by 2025 [18][20]. - Technological advancements and smart production systems are crucial for industry transformation, with a goal to increase resource utilization rates significantly by 2030 [20]. - Regional clusters and international branding will reshape the competitive landscape, with support from policies enhancing the integration of the entire industry chain [21].

镇原县创新构建“协会+ODR”协同共治体系 力促蜜饯行业消费维权效能提升
Zhong Guo Shi Pin Wang· 2025-06-10 03:41
Group 1 - The core viewpoint is the introduction of the "Association + ODR" collaborative governance model to enhance the quality and safety of candied fruit products, ensuring consumer rights [1] - The model integrates over 20 member companies, including 7 ODR companies, to establish a self-regulation and online mediation mechanism, leading to a reduction in average complaint handling time from 5 working days to 3 [1] - The next step involves guiding more member companies to join the ODR system, aiming to add 5 new ODR companies within the year to strengthen source governance [1] Group 2 - The implementation of a closed-loop management system includes "pre-commitment, in-process supervision, and post-visit follow-up," with 100% of candied fruit producers signing a quality safety commitment [2] - A total of 5 special actions were conducted, discovering and rectifying 31 issues, enhancing regulatory effectiveness through a collaborative approach [2] - A dual-track mediation model is established, combining industry and administrative mediation to improve the professionalism and credibility of dispute resolution [2] Group 3 - The market supervision bureau plans to deepen the tripartite governance model involving government regulation, industry self-discipline, and corporate responsibility [3] - The focus will be on cultivating quality ODR companies, establishing industry service standards, and creating a smart regulatory platform for efficient oversight [3] - These initiatives aim to support the high-quality development of the "Zhenyuan Candied Fruit" regional brand and create a safer consumer environment [3]

Core Viewpoint - The article highlights the efforts of the Zhenyuan County Market Supervision Administration to enhance food safety in the local candied fruit industry through strict regulation and support measures aimed at improving product quality and compliance [1][2]. Group 1: Regulatory Actions - The Zhenyuan County Market Supervision Administration has adopted a "zero tolerance" approach to address the issue of multiple batches of substandard products from seven local candied fruit enterprises, leading to the establishment of a special rectification task force [1]. - A comprehensive implementation plan was developed, including measures such as shutting down non-compliant businesses, revoking licenses, and mandating corrective actions, creating a high-pressure regulatory environment [1]. - The administration has taken decisive action against repeat offenders by revoking their food production licenses, demonstrating the authority and deterrent effect of regulatory enforcement [1]. Group 2: Support for Enterprises - In conjunction with strict oversight, the administration has implemented targeted support measures, including meetings, on-site guidance, and benchmarking learning opportunities to help enterprises identify and address root problems [2]. - Enterprises have collectively invested nearly 2 million yuan in workshop renovations, equipment upgrades, and process optimizations, with specific investments such as 400,000 yuan by Gansu Lihaoqi Agricultural Special Products Processing Co., Ltd. for a sterile workshop upgrade [2]. - Six enterprises have successfully passed rectification inspections and resumed production, with a significant improvement in product compliance rates [2]. Group 3: Long-term Regulatory Mechanisms - The administration has innovatively established a collaborative regulatory system that integrates online and offline monitoring, implementing a "smart regulation" model to oversee critical production processes in real-time [2]. - The frequency of product sampling has been increased to achieve full coverage, and the establishment of the Zhenyuan County Candied Fruit Industry Association has been encouraged to promote industry self-discipline [2]. - Future plans include reinforcing the results of the rectification efforts, ensuring corporate responsibility in raw material procurement, production control, and final inspections, as well as enhancing staff training and promoting food safety liability insurance [2].
